Summary

Mount Sinai Health System is a leading academic health system across the New York City metropolitan area. The Senior Director, Corporate Development will lead end-to-end evaluation and execution of strategic growth opportunities (M&A, joint ventures, and partnerships) and support the Corporate Development & Strategic Partnerships mandate to grow revenue and margin. This role also mentors junior team members and represents the organization externally as needed.
